How many halon bottle(s) serve engine fire supression? - ANSWER 2 Total on AC
Pulling the fire handle does what? - ANSWER Closes
-fuel sov
-hydraulic sov
-bleed air sov
-xfeed bleed air valves
Rotating the fire handle does what? - ANSWER Activates the halon bottle A or halon
bottle B for the respective engine
What are the indications of an Engine Fire? - ANSWER ITT guage will display fire
-Triple chime/fire bell
-Fire handle illuminates
In the event of fire protection system component failure what indications will there be? -
ANSWER EICAS caution message will be displayed and fire on that system can no
longer be detected
When extinguishing bottle is discharged, what also many happen? - ANSWER Fire
handle illumination may be lost.
If the EICAS message is still active the fire condition persists
How many halon bottle(s) serve APU fire suppression? And what happens when the fire
extinguishing button is pressed? - ANSWER One.
-APU Fuel SOV closes
-Halon extinguisher discharges
-and the red striped bar on the APU EMER STOP button is turned off
What does pressing the APU EMER STOP button do? - ANSWER -Closes the APU
Fuel SOV
-Shutdowns the APU
-and lights up the APU extin. Button.
-When pressed the bottom half illuminates white
Will the APU automatically shut down for fire? If so, when? - ANSWER Yes. On ground
10 seconds after fire detection.

Can the AC STBY BUS start the engine? - ANSWER Yes. It is powered from a DC Bus
and Inverter which allows for engine start with no AC power.
When Battery 1 is switched on what happens? What about Battery 2 to AUTO? -
ANSWER Battery 1 ON supplies power to the DC BUS 1 and the Hot Battery Bus.
Battery 2 automatically powers EITHER DC BUS 2 OR APU Start Bus
Sources of AC power include... - ANSWER 2 IDGs, APU, GPU, RAT, Inverter
What considerations are there when disconnecting an IDG? - ANSWER Mechanically
disconnects IDG from gear box and switch must be held in 1-3 seconds. A reset by Mx
is required when disconnecting IDG
What does the amber light on the IDG panel indicate? - ANSWER System senses low
oil pressure or high oil temperature. EICAS message will display
What do the AC Bus Ties do? What happens when the switch is turned to 1 OPEN or 2
OPEN? - ANSWER Connects the Bus 1 and 2 in case a bus fails the system can still be
powered. Opes the Bus Tie Contactor (BTC) segregating the BUS from the other BUS
